A little bit of history...
Our first trip to WDW/ Orlando/ Florida was in 1996... 25 years ago. When Disney only had 3 parks and Universal had 1. John Major was Prime Minister, Gina G won the Eurovision Song contest, Take That announced they were splitting up and Silent Witness and Ballykissangel was on TV.
And Cinderella's castle looked like this...




We weren't that long married, no babies yet and decided we would go and just see what it was like. We went for a week, and stayed at All Star Music... and the rest is history as they say...

We returned in July 2000, 2 small children in tow... age 22 months and 1 year (do the maths... yes, I'm a fast worker!) It was actually his first birthday the day we flew out - from Prestwick, with Airtours on a Direct Holidays package. Yes we were novices... complete novices. Stayed at Econolodge Hawaiian on the 192. It's long gone now... demolished. Probably the best thing for it, as it was awful. I can assure you there was nothing remotely Hawaiian about it... I remember the trip being extremely hard work - 2 kids in buggies, both in nappies, one not walking, and it was hot. But it didn't put us off, and it was at this point, we became hooked... addicted, habituated, obsessed, dependent, captivated...

Another trip followed in February 2002 with some additional family members. We stayed in a villa somewhere, but can't sadly remember where. All I know is it was far far way from everything... lesson learned!
The kids were slightly older (2 and half and 3 and half) so easier to manage... we hired a double stroller for them when in the parks.

June 2003 would be our next trip, lovely villa in Cumbrian Lakes. We were getting better at this now, and even did our first character meals this trip. I had been studying hard...The DISBoards and the Dibb had became my friends. With the kids getting older it was also much easier...although I think the boys still found it pretty tough.



2005, 2007, 2008, 2010 trips followed... all in various villas - Formosa Gardens, Emerald Island, Orange Tree and Tuscan Hills. We also stayed at the Nickelodeon Hotel in 2005 for a few days. my eyes have never recovered from the Day-Glo orange and green everywhere... but the pool area there was immense!
2007 also saw us visit Royal Pacific Resort at Universal for the first time... and since then, it, or it's neighbour Hard Rock Hotel has became a constant on most of our trips. We ventured into Free Disney Dining at SSR territory in 2012, and to be honest have found it difficult to turn back from it. We love free dining... and don't have any trouble spending credits. Always have a zero balance at the end of the trip.
